What is a Buggy with Big Wheels?
A buggy with big wheels refers to a lightweight, off-road automobile designed for browsing irregular terrains with ease. These automobiles often feature large, extra-large tires that enhance traction and stability, permitting drivers to conquer tough landscapes. Commonly powered by either fuel or electric engines, they can run on different surfaces, making them ideal for recreational usage in deserts and wetlands, along with for sport in racing occasions.

While the majority of buggies with large wheels come from the same household, they can be categorized into a number of categories based on their design and meant use. Below is a short overview:

Sand Rail Buggies: Designed explicitly for sandy terrains, these buggies typically boast lightweight designs and effective engines for fast acceleration. They stand out in off-road efficiency on desert dunes.

UTVs (Utility Task Vehicles): Often geared up with seating for 2-6 travelers, UTVs are flexible and ideal for both recreation and work. Their robust design enables them to haul freight and take on difficult routes.

Dune Buggies: These buggies are generally open-topped and concentrate on high speeds in sandy environments. They are ideal for daring rides in coastal areas or desert settings.

Go-Kart Buggies: These are frequently smaller and created for tracks, using a balance of speed and maneuverability. Some are adjusted for off-road use with bigger wheels.

Before buying a buggy, prospective buyers should assess various elements. These include:

Purpose: Define the primary usage (leisure vs. energy). This choice will notify the type of buggy to think about.

Terrain: Evaluate the kinds of landscapes where the buggy will mainly be used. Various buggies shine on numerous terrains.

Spending plan: Set a budget plan not just for the purchase but also for maintenance, insurance coverage, and devices.

Safety Features: Ensure that the buggy comes equipped with adequate security functions, particularly if it will be utilized by unskilled motorists or passengers.

Customization Options: Some chauffeurs might want to tailor their buggies. Comprehending what modifications are readily available can inform future upgrades.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
What is the typical price of a buggy with big wheels?The cost can vary commonly depending upon the design and functions, but anticipate to pay anywhere from ₤ 5,000 to ₤ 20,000 or more.

Are buggies with big wheels street-legal?A lot of buggies are not street-legal as they lack the needed equipment. Constantly check local laws and regulations concerning off-road automobiles.

How do I preserve my buggy?Regular maintenance consists of oil changes, tire examinations, and brake checks. Follow the producer's standards for particular recommendations.

Can I take my buggy on trails?Yes, lots of routes permit off-road vehicles, however confirm regulations ahead of time to avoid fines or accidents.

What security gear should I wear when operating a buggy?Security gear can include a helmet, gloves, goggles, and a harness. Constantly speak with the maker's suggestions relating to security equipment.
